1. Do a Seasonal Swap

Shift your palette from the deeper shades that helped you feel cocooned throughout fall and winter and give your bedroom a lighter, airier feel with bright colors that give it that "pop." Since your bed is the center of attention (and comfort), put yourself in a warm-weather frame of mind with bedding in a profusion of colors and patterns, such as riotous bursts of spring flowers, or mix and match vivid solids.

 

2. Lighten Up

Take those heavy flannel or knit throws and weighty comforters off your bed and store them away — it's time to break out the lightweight summer bedding and decor pieces. Think moisture-wicking, breathable cottons and linens for everything from sheet sets to duvets. Instead of those winter layers, switch to a comfy throw in a lighter fabric that you can drape artistically at the bottom of your bed to counter any lingering cooler nights.

3. Add Accessories

Those textured throw pillows in fur and knits were great to snuggle into all winter but as it warms up outdoors, you'll want to relax on fabrics that help keep you cool indoors. So, pull your oversized and decorative cotton throw pillows out of storage, roll up the shaggy rugs, and replace them with lightweight blends such as jute and bamboo — and for a finishing touch, frame the room with airy, gauzy curtains that let the summer sunshine flood in.

 

4. Go Green

As always, flowering plants, whether live or artificial, will add beautiful color to their surroundings. Try window boxes filled with beguiling begonias or petunias in riotous reds, pinks or yellows to add a blast of cheer to your bedroom. For an extra boost, add plants like lush palms or soothing lavender that not only look lovely but also purify the air, which will make for a healthier rest in your sunny space.

5. Use Your Favorite Scents

Fragrant candles, reed diffusers or essential oils will subtly evoke the new season outdoors. Opt for lilies and gardenias or even jasmine and rose; or try fresh citrus aromas, such as wild orange, lemon and lime blends. If you love to immerse yourself in the outdoors, bringing such scents as rain, freshly-cut grass and salty sea aromas can have a positive effect on your mood.
